golang
已收录文章:1794篇
-
问题内容 golang如何将函数作为一个参数,传递给另外一个函数? 正确答案 如果你想将一个函数作为参数传递给另一个函数,可以使用函数类型作为参数类型。在 Golang 中,函数类型由371 收藏
-
问题内容 golang中有可选参数吗?如何实现? 正确答案 在 Go 语言中,没有像其他编程语言中那样的可选参数的概念,但可以使用可变参数列表来实现类似的功能。 使用可变参数列表,451 收藏
-
问题内容我正在尝试编写一个 twitter 阅读器来解析链接缩短器等的最终 URL,但在此过程中为我提供了一个URL,用于手动定义的主机模式列表。这样做的原因是我不想最终得到付费专区 URL406 收藏
-
问题内容 看看这个人为的例子: package main import "fmt" func printElo() { fmt.Printf("Elo\n") } func printHello() { fmt.Printf("Hello\n") } func main() { fmt.Printf("This will print.&q478 收藏
-
问题内容 我有一个使用 EventStream 的 ReactJS 客户端和一个实现 SSE 的 golang 后端。 当我将浏览器连接到在 localhost 上运行的后端时,以及当我的后端在带有端口转发的 k8s 上运行时,一切似乎386 收藏
-
问题内容 golang有条件编译吗?如何实现? 正确答案 Go 语言支持条件编译,可以通过在代码中使用特定的编译指令来根据不同的条件选择性地包含或排除代码段。 以下是 Go 语言中常用166 收藏
-
问题内容 老师代码没有自动跟踪? 正确答案 这个问题时go插件没有安装成功,卸载go插件,重新安装,在安装过程中提示的依赖插件都安装上。439 收藏
-
问题内容 我正在从 Java/Python 背景学习 Go,并且对 Go 教程中的这段代码感到困惑。在下面的代码中,该行 p.X = 1e9 使用指针 p 将 vX 的值设置为 1e9。 因为 p 只是一个指向 v 的指针,所以设置370 收藏
-
问题内容 golang 什么时候使用缓冲通道? 正确答案 在 Go 语言中,缓冲通道(buffered channel)是一种带有固定缓冲区大小的通道。相比于无缓冲通道,它允许发送者在通道还未满时发送数237 收藏
-
问题内容 例如,在这个答案中: https://stackoverflow.com/a/10385867/20654 ... if exiterr, ok := err.(*exec.ExitError); ok { ... err.(*exec.ExitError) 那叫什么?它是如何工作的? 正确答案 这是类型断言。我225 收藏
-
问题内容 老师goframe会做一个项目吗? 正确答案 有的,后面会单独发布一个GoFrame项目课程。453 收藏
-
问题内容 golang如何输出一个变量的类型? 正确答案 有两种方法,使用printf %T,另外可以使用反射 package main import ( "fmt" "reflect" ) func main() { var intSlice []int var strSlice [436 收藏